The Well
Series Episode Number: 887World Premiere: Sat 26 Apr 2025 - 8:00am BST [iPlayer Debut] (United Kingdom)
Running Time: 47 minutes 57 seconds
Far in the future, on a tough, brutal planet, a devastated mining colony has only one survivor. To discover the truth, the Doctor and Belinda must face absolute terror.